TDACU experienced a dramatic cash crisis with cash plummeting 93% to just $30K while current liabilities increased 159%, despite reporting positive net income of $6.4M.
The severe cash depletion to critically low levels creates immediate liquidity concerns and potential operational constraints for this SPAC. The disconnect between positive net income and deteriorating cash position suggests non-cash accounting items are masking underlying cash burn issues.
While net income swung dramatically positive to $6.4M, the company's financial position severely deteriorated with cash collapsing 93% to just $30K and current liabilities spiking 159% to $544K. Operating losses actually worsened to -$945K despite improved operating cash flow, and stockholders' equity deficit expanded to -$6.5M. The combination of critical cash shortage, rising liabilities, and persistent operating losses despite positive net income creates significant financial stress for this SPAC entity.
